Mysql
 sql >> Base de données >  >> RDS >> Mysql

passerelle de table zf2 sélectionner les colonnes par nom de colonne

J'ai eu ce problème. Je pense que c'est peut-être parce que la fonction est ignorée dans la première fonction de sélection et qu'elle ne fait que tout renvoyer. J'ai trouvé un moyen de le faire fonctionner, essayez quelque chose comme ceci :

Utilisez la classe Select avec la fonction selectWith de la tablegateway :

use Zend\Db\Sql\Select as Select;

$select = new Select();
$select->from('table');
$select->columns(array('id','category_name'));

$resultSet = $this->tableGateway->selectWith($select);